About Wavemaker
Wavemaker is one of the world's largest media agencies and a part of WPP and GroupM Nexus. Together, in this network, they are always looking for new ways to grow their clients. In the services and processes Wavemaker offers, there is a common goal: to create growth by daring to challenge. With a Proactive Planning approach, Wavemaker helps its clients navigate growth methods that attack from three fronts at the same time: Unlock - for growth today, Transform - for growth tomorrow, and Maximize - for continuous growth.
With the keywords Challenge, Knowledge, and Support, Wavemaker is in a constantly changing and open environment where the customer is the star, and where purchasing decisions and customer experiences are shaped with media, content, and technology. Wavemaker's portfolio includes customers such as Daniel Wellington, Telia, Blomsterlandet, Kappahl, and Arken Zoo.
Wavemaker’s Stockholm office is located on Birger Jarlsgatan and is home to 65 people who love to work and create magic together, generating that little extra for their clients, to create real business results for clients. The position
As Performance Director, you will be responsible for leading and overseeing the strategizing, planning, execution, and reporting of performance marketing activities for a group of ambitious clients. With a strong understanding of the performance marketing discipline and platform solutions, you will work with a team of digital strategists, client directors, and performance specialists to develop and implement forward-thinking conversion-driven initiatives and campaigns that improve business results for your clients.
While Wavemaker’s client base is wide and covers a diverse set of business, you will be trusted with the overall responsibility for advising the agency’s clients with what digital solution will improve their performance. With the goal of creating Wavemaker’s and their clients’ best future in performance marketing, you will work with key accounts on their digital growth strategy and activation plan to drive acquisition and conversion. You will translate performance and result analyses into new strategies that optimize and secure interest and conversion, as well as deliver new business opportunities that drive future performance, evolution and growth within the digital commerce space. In this respect, you will develop and advance your experience in dealing with senior business leaders, ensuring the best ROI on their conversion-driven campaigns and acting as their main advisor for how to achieve growth on digital channels. Thus, your role as Performance Director will entail client management and ideation work.
As the Performance Director, some of your main responsibilities will include:
- Define E-commerce and performance marketing strategies, innovative digital solutions and activation plans for clients to maximize digital traffic acquisition, conversion and business growth through digital channels
- Develop, lead and drive on-going digital projects focused on performance marketing and ensure a positive and professional relationship with Wavemaker’s clients and internal GroupM stakeholders
- Proactively advise clients on how to optimize their performance marketing and provide guidance on untapped opportunities to help them meet their challenges and succeed in the digital commerce arena
- Collaborate with specialists to turn strategies and recommendations into action and practice.
- Act as a subject matter expert and help both internal and external stakeholders to excel in performance marketing
Your profile
The ideal candidate has a strong background in performance marketing and a deep understanding of the e-commerce ecosystem and customer journey. While in-depth technical expertise is not a requirement, it is necessary to have knowledge of relevant platforms and martech tools related to the digital purchase journey and you valorize and understand the technical aspects and opportunities within the area and its related systems. The candidate should have strong skills in project management and proven experience of working with specialists to turn strategy and recommendations into action and practice. You know how to get ideas executed and ensure that new initiatives are translated into actionable outcomes. The ideal candidate will have at least 5 years of experience in performance marketing and preferably comes from an agency background. We are seeking a candidate who is a highly motivated, self-going and resilient. You are curious and have a strong ability to communicate complex concepts in a simple and clear manner both in oral and written. You truly care about fostering a good work enivorinment and with strong collaboration skills, the ability to work with both clients and specialists, and a passion for being an expert and sharing knowledge with peers, this individual will play a key role in driving success for Wavemakers’ clients and organization.
